U.S. debt debate must be settled now, Geithner says

<SNIP>

President Barack Obama continues to negotiate with House Speaker John Boehner and other congressional leaders, Geithner said, acknowledging the discussions focused on a possible two-step process.

However, he maintained the administration's opposition to requiring two votes by Congress to increase the debt ceiling -- one now and another in the first half of 2012, when the election season will be in full bloom.

When asked if Obama will follow through on his threat to veto such a deal, Geithner said Democrats in Congress would prevent such a measure from getting passed.

"It's not going to make it that far ... so that's not a viable option," Geithner said.

"There's nothing wrong with doing this in stages," Geithner added, but a deal must remove the "threat of default" from the country by settling the debt ceiling issue now.
